
The Crespi Estate has returned to the market at $64 million, making it the most expensive home currently for sale in Dallas and throughout Texas. Located along Walnut Hill Lane in Preston Hollow, the property spans more than 27,000 square feet on approximately 15 acres, a land offering that is increasingly rare within the city.

Originally completed in 1938, the residence was designed with inspiration drawn from French châteaux, reflected in its symmetry, formal entertaining spaces, and architectural detailing. The estate unfolds through grand reception rooms, a sweeping staircase, and expansive interiors designed to accommodate large-scale gatherings while maintaining privacy throughout the main living quarters.

The home includes 10 bedrooms and multiple formal and informal living spaces, along with a ballroom, conservatory, library, theater, wine storage rooms, and guest accommodations. Outdoors, landscaped grounds surround the residence with mature trees, terraces, and a pool complex that reinforces the property’s compound-like setting.

Preston Hollow remains one of Dallas’ most established luxury neighborhoods, known for estate-sized parcels and proximity to the city’s business core. Its combination of privacy and accessibility continues to attract high-net-worth buyers seeking substantial land within close reach of downtown.

At $64 million, the listing sets a clear benchmark for the upper tier of the North Texas residential market. While Dallas has experienced steady growth in its luxury segment, properties at this price point are rare, particularly those offering both historic architectural significance and acreage at this scale.
